What is Cosmetology

Gales Ferry CT makeup ar4tist applying makeupCosmetology is a profession that is everything about making the human anatomy look more attractive with the use of cosmetics. So naturally it makes sense that many cosmetology schools are referred to as beauty schools. Many of us think of makeup when we hear the word cosmetics, but actually a cosmetic can be anything that improves the appearance of a person’s skin, hair or nails. If you want to work as a cosmetologist, most states require that you undergo some type of specialized training and then be licensed. Once licensed, the work environments include not only Gales Ferry CT beauty salons and barber shops, but also such places as spas, hotels and resorts. Many cosmetologists, once they have gained experience and a clientele, launch their own shops or salons. Others will start seeing customers either in their own homes or will go to the client’s house, or both. Cosmetology college graduates go by many names and are employed in a wide variety of specializations including:

  • Hairdressers
  • Hairstylists
  • Beauticians
  • Barbers
  • Manicurists
  • Nail Technicians
  • Makeup Artists
  • Hair Coloring Specialists
  • Estheticians
  • Electrolysis Technicians

As already mentioned, in most states practicing cosmetologists must be licensed. In certain states there is an exception. Only those conducting more skilled services, for instance hairstylists, are required to be licensed. Others employed in cosmetology and less skilled, including shampooers, are not required to become licensed in those states.

Cosmetology Degrees

Gales Ferry CT hairdresser cutting hairThere are primarily two avenues offered to receive cosmetology training and a credential upon completion. You can enroll in a certificate (or diploma) course, or you can pursue an Associate’s degree. Certificate programs normally require 12 to 18 months to complete, while an Associate’s degree usually takes about 2 years. If you enroll in a certificate program you will be instructed in each of the main areas of cosmetology. Briefer programs are available if you prefer to concentrate on just one area, for example hair coloring. A degree program will also probably feature management and marketing training to ensure that graduates are better prepared to manage a parlor or other Gales Ferry CT business. More advanced degrees are not prevalent, but Bachelor and Master’s degree programs are available in such specialties as salon or spa management. Whichever type of program you choose, it’s essential to make sure that it’s recognized by the Connecticut Board of Cosmetology. A number of states only recognize schools that are accredited by certain highly regarded agencies, for example the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S). We will discuss the advantages of accreditation for the school you choose in the upcoming section.

Online Beauty Training

student attending cosmetology school online in Gales Ferry CTOnline cosmetology schools are advantageous for Gales Ferry CT students who are employed full time and have family responsibilities that make it challenging to enroll in a more traditional school. There are many online beauty school programs available that can be attended via a desktop computer or laptop at the student’s convenience. More conventional beauty schools are typically fast paced since many courses are as short as 6 or 8 months. This means that a substantial amount of time is spent in the classroom. With online courses, you are covering the same amount of material, but you’re not spending numerous hours away from your home or travelling to and from classes. On the other hand, it’s important that the training program you pick can provide internship training in local salons and parlors in order that you also get the hands-on training needed for a complete education. Without the internship part of the training, it’s impossible to acquire the skills needed to work in any facet of the cosmetology field. So be sure if you decide to enroll in an online program to verify that internship training is available in your area.

Is the Program Accredited? It’s important to make sure that the cosmetology training program you choose is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must measure up to their high standards ensuring a superior cur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be necessary for getting student loans or financial aid, which typically are not obtainable in 06335 for non- accredited schools. It’s also a prerequisite for licensing in many states that the training be accredited. And as a concluding benefit, numerous Gales Ferry CT businesses will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more positively upon individuals with accredited training.

Is Enough Hands-On Training Provided?  Studying and mastering cosmetology skills and techniques demands plenty of practice on people. Ask how much live, hands-on training is provided in the beauty classes you will be attending. A number of schools have salons on site that enable students to practice their growing skills on volunteers. If a beauty program provides limited or no scheduled live training, but rather relies mainly on the use of mannequins, it may not be the best option for cultivating your skills. Therefore try to find other schools that offer this kind of training.

Gales Ferry, Connecticut

Gales Ferry is a village in the town of Ledyard, Connecticut, United States. It is located along the eastern bank of the Thames River. The village developed as a result of having a ferry to Uncasville located at this site, and from which the village was named. Gales Ferry was listed as a census-designated place for the 2010 Census,[1] with a population of 1,162.[2]

Much of the core of the original settlement at the site of the former ferry has been included in two separate historic districts, each with several farmstead buildings from the late colonial and early national periods (late 18th and early 19th century). The two historic districts are irregularly shaped, and are separated by a railroad cut and some non-contributing buildings.

Several farmsteads that are individually listed on the National Register of Historic Places are located close to Gales Ferry. These are the Nathan Lester House on Vinegar Hill Road, the Perkins-Bill House at 1040 Long Cove Road, and the Capt. Mark Stoddard Farmstead at 24 Vinegar Hill Road.
